SEMJA Award to Bess Bonnier
he
2003 SEMJA Award will be given to Bess Bonnier for her contributions
to the Detroit jazz community as a pianist and educator over the last
half century. She is part of the Detroit piano school and has been recognized
as such at Detroit piano summits in the Big Apple. To celebrate Bonnier,
SEMJA invites everyone to Baker's
Keyboard Lounge in Detroit on Sunday, November 16, from 2 to 5 p.m. for
food, music, and an award presentation. Master of Ceremonies will be Jim
Gallert, jazz writer and Detroit radio voice. Music will be provided by
Bess Bonnier and one of her long-time bassists, Dan Jordan. SEMJA will
charge $10 at the door to cover the costs of food and music. Any surplus
will go to SEMJA for its jazz education activities. Baker's is located
at 20510 Livernois, just south of Eight Mile Road. You can reach the club
at 313-345-6300. Any questions about the event can also be directed to
SEMJA at 734-662-8514.
Bonnier is part of the second generation of beboppers
who emerged in Detroit in the 1950s. While attending Northern High School
she met one of the leading lights of this remarkable group of musicians,
Tommy Flanagan, and later became close to two other Detroit piano giants:
Barry Harris and Roland Hanna. She formed her own trio in the mid-1950s
and recorded for Argo Records in Chicago in 1958. For half of the 1960s
she teemed up with vibraphonist Jack Brokensha and his quartet at his
club in the New Center area.
Bonnier has been an active jazz educator since the
seventies, when she worked at Detroit's Cass Technical High School
as an artist-in-residence. Her most recent recordings are Love Notes
and Suite William on Noteworks Records. The former features the
quartet of younger musicians she has played with in the last ten years,
including bassist Paul Keller. The latter is a unique tribute to Shakespeare
where her tunes combine a jazz sextet and a variety of voices. It is the
logical artistic outcome for someone with an English degree and bebop
mentoring from some of the masters of the craft..
